The second image looks great. As for the first one and trying to get a lacquered look, it may be a bit harder since it is already a bright color as a reflection/highlight can't make it much brighter. Try temporarily changing it to a darker color or black and then adjusting the HDR (or adding a pin) to highlight the area. Then adjust the logo color to something closer to a really light gray so you still have a glossy look.
